protéger

/pʁɔ.te.ʒe/
verbBeginner
general

To defend or shield someone or something from harm, danger, or damage.

Le gouvernement doit protéger les citoyens.

The government must protect its citizens.

Un casque protège la tête.

A helmet protects the head.

💡Pro Tip

Preposition Choice

Use 'contre' for general protection and 'de' for specific threats.

Gold Rule

Reflexive Use

Can be reflexive ('se protéger') when referring to self-protection.

📖Word Origin

From Latin 'protegere', meaning 'to cover, shield'.

📝Usage Notes

Often used with prepositions 'contre' (against) or 'de' (from).
